Concept note-2: -Nominal GDP is an assessment of economic production in an economy … Web11 apr. 2024 · Real Gross Domestic Product: Definition. Real Gross Domestic Product (GDP) is a measure of the value of all goods and services produced within a country's borders during a specified period, adjusted for inflation.. It is a critical indicator of economic performance as it reflects the changes in the volume of goods and services produced in …

Web24 mrt. 2024 · Gross domestic product (GDP) is New Zealand's official measure of economic growth. It helps a range of data users, including policy makers, understand and manage the New Zealand economy. We use the production and expenditure approaches to calculate New Zealand's GDP.
